FastAPI is a high-performance Python web framework designed for building REST APIs. It operates as an ASGI web framework, providing a system to create structured HTTP endpoints that automatically serialize data and validate request parameters. The framework utilizes Python type hints to drive data validation and serialization, automatically generating machine-readable OpenAPI and JSON Schema specifications. Tornado is a Python web framework and asynchronous networking library used to build scalable web applications and high-performance servers. It provides a non-blocking HTTP server capable of handling thousands of simultaneous connections. The project functions as a WebSocket server framework, enabling real-time bidirectional communication and persistent connections between clients and servers. It supports the implementation of custom networking protocols and high-performance networking services beyond standard HTTP. Wagtail is an open-source content management system built on the Django web framework. It provides a structured, tree-based approach to content modeling, allowing developers to define custom page types and reusable content components that are managed through a highly customizable administrative interface. The platform distinguishes itself through its flexible, block-based content composition system, which enables editors to assemble complex page layouts dynamically. Sanic is a Python ASGI web framework and asynchronous HTTP server. It is designed to build high-performance web applications and servers that handle concurrent requests using non-blocking logic. The framework implements the Asynchronous Server Gateway Interface standard, allowing applications to be deployed across various ASGI-compatible servers. It utilizes an asyncio-based event loop and integrates a Cython-based runtime wrapper around libuv to manage I/O operations. Zappa is a deployment tool and orchestrator designed to package and deploy Python web applications to AWS Lambda. It functions as a wrapper and framework that adapts standard Python applications to work with serverless infrastructure and API Gateway events. The project enables the hosting of Python web frameworks on serverless environments without requiring the application to be rewritten. It automates the process of pushing code from local environments to the cloud and manages the lifecycle of these deployments to remove manual server management. Chalice es un framework de desarrollo en Python para construir y desplegar aplicaciones serverless y APIs REST en AWS. Funciona como una herramienta de microservicios que automatiza el despliegue de código e infraestructura en AWS Lambda y orquesta AWS API Gateway para enrutar solicitudes HTTP a funciones serverless específicas. El framework cuenta con un sistema automatizado que analiza el código fuente para generar los permisos mínimos necesarios de gestión de identidad y acceso (IAM). También proporciona una interfaz de línea de comandos para gestionar el ciclo de vida completo de la aplicación, desde la creación del proyecto y el despliegue hasta la eliminación de recursos en la nube. El proyecto cubre la automatización basada en eventos conectando funciones en la nube a buckets de almacenamiento, colas de mensajes o programaciones periódicas. Además, gestiona la síntesis de infraestructura mediante el mapeo de rutas basado en decoradores y el análisis estático de llamadas a servicios en la nube.

Bottle is a lightweight Python web micro-framework and template engine. It functions as a WSGI web framework that routes HTTP requests to Python functions to generate dynamic content. The framework is distributed as a single Python file with no external dependencies. This minimalist distribution model allows for rapid application prototyping and the creation of web services with a small footprint.
